Job description

C.1 REQUIREMENTS OF THE JOB:

The minimum educational, qualifications and experience that are required to perform the job competently:

1. Minimum Qualifications:

· Matric (with Maths and / or Accounting and English)

· Tertiary Qualification – NQF Level 6 or Higher

ü Recognised Quantity Surveying qualification, LLB or similar

2. Experience:

· A minimum of 5 years’ experience in Contract Administration within the Mining / Construction / EPCM industry

· Contract Management of a high value portfolio experience an advantage

· Construction Management an advantage

· Leading and managing a team of Contract Administrators

· In-depth knowledge of NEC & FIDIC and an ability to interpret Bespoke Conditions of Contract

· Project Management

· Litigation or dispute Management

3. Personal Qualities

· Highly ethical, has integrity and is honest

· Understands and appreciates corporate governance requirements

· Commitment to customer service

· Builds and maintains relationships easily

· Professional, thorough and factual

· Good problem solver

· Self-motivated and self -disciplined

· Works well under pressure, deadline driven

· Confident

· Analytical

· Accuracy and attention to detail important

C.2 COMPETENCIES OF THE JOB:

· Good knowledge of contractual risk and contract law

· Knowledge of EMS (Enterprise Integrity System)

· High level of business understanding

· Excellent written, verbal communication and report writing skills

· Must be adept in the use reporting systems such as Excel, Word, PowerPoint and Outlook

· Able to understand profit and loss calculations and basic business finance

· Interpersonal and mentorship skills

· Capable of identifying and meeting customer needs

· Negotiation capability: effective in reaching win-win agreement fairly with others

· Inferred capability to understand and apply Zero Harm principles

· A sound understanding of relevant statutes and interpretation of commercial contracts

· Ability to operate in a professional services and matrix organizational structure

· Some understanding of engineering concepts and application of knowledge

· Basic understanding of national, industry codes and standards and customer specifications

· Planning and organizing, with strong project management skills

· Capable of operating in environment of complexity

· Able to consistently deliver quality, accurate and timely work to Worley and its customers

· A good working knowledge of the fundamental requirements of the discipline, and the basic requirements of other disciplines

C.3 P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S OF THE JOB:

· Demanding environment of being in the middle: supplier facing and customer facing almost simultaneously.

C.4 SPECIAL CONDITIONS ATTACHED TO THE JOB:

· Willingness to travel or to accept field assignments preferred.
